There are personal as well as commercial policies available but be advised that a personal policy will not cover your jet ski for any commercial use such as renting it out to other people.
Shopping around for an insurance policy to get the right coverage for you and your family is very important. Things to look for in a policy are the coverage amount for replacement, exclusions, life and accidental provisions, 3rd party coverage, and limits of liability.
First of all you need to register the serial number and value of your Jet Ski. There can be some multi jet ski insurance discounts, but if the numbers are not registered on your policy, no coverage will be in effect for occurrences. When storing your vehicle it must be in a locked garage or facility, most policies will not cover loss if it is not. Transport of the Jet Ski has specific language such as must be a locked ball hitch and wheel clamp locks. Be aware of what those expectations from your company when transporting. Theft while in transport may not be included if you did not meet the requirements of the policy. Scratches or damage while in transport may not be covered, so read the fine print to be certain.
Most of the life, limb, and accidental coverage have maximum amounts limits preset by you, much like a car insurance policy. Coverage limitations can include, under age drivers, additional insurance for inexperienced drivers, racing the jet ski, of course any illegal operation of the jet ski for example, intoxication, transporting anything other that passengers.
Replacement for your jet ski also will include limitations, reading and asking questions about these from any potential insurance provider is very important. Damage to your watercraft from wear and tear, fungi, mollusks, insects, vermin basically are designed to urge you not to keep the jet ski in the water for extended lengths of time unless it is in use. Beaching the Jet Ski or driving it where the intake will suck in any foreign objects or matter will probably not be covered.
Any actions by a law enforcement that result in loss of vehicle probably will not be covered, learning the laws and regulations of safe water craft operation and any specific laws or rules governing the body of water where you are operating your jet ski will help you keep possession of your vehicle.
